506 Commits

Author SHA1 Message Date
Dylan Knutson
5cb24a8065 better UI for document gallery items 2025-06-24 16:15:48 +00:00
Dylan Knutson
85c4c7e75c FurArchiver fallback for FA posts missing media 2025-06-24 02:19:51 +00:00
Dylan Knutson
5a771fa130 use fallback for counter caches 2025-06-23 06:13:10 +00:00
Dylan Knutson
b5d9d2de7f fix flash embed / ruffle 2025-06-20 06:04:59 +00:00
Dylan Knutson
c527a05705 fix visual similarity query, visually similar on post show page 2025-06-20 05:50:42 +00:00
Dylan Knutson
a2091e1555 remove unused UserIncrementalJob 2025-06-19 22:48:52 +00:00
Dylan Knutson
7ee3b30180 incremental favs on user pages, user page enqueue job 2025-06-19 22:35:53 +00:00
Dylan Knutson
9d2bde629a detect encoding for plain text files 2025-06-19 16:07:26 +00:00
Dylan Knutson
dc98e30f47 Enqueue links after browse page scan so title/creator is set 2025-06-18 16:40:22 +00:00
Dylan Knutson
94533b6e45 FA submission pages no longer have gender field 2025-06-18 15:53:53 +00:00
Dylan Knutson
7d0d94d761 counter cache for user model 2025-06-17 05:56:11 +00:00
Dylan Knutson
dab811d784 fix for routes 2025-03-13 16:48:49 +00:00
Dylan Knutson
305ddd2cb6 visual fingerprinting 2025-03-11 01:06:58 +00:00
Dylan Knutson
ed30a8c5bd more fingerprint fixes 2025-03-09 23:10:58 +00:00
Dylan Knutson
55f806c5b4 factor out resizing logic 2025-03-09 22:40:37 +00:00
Dylan Knutson
a209c64149 create multiple fingerprints wip 2025-03-09 20:33:49 +00:00
Dylan Knutson
99809041a5 more fingerprint 2025-03-05 19:40:33 +00:00
Dylan Knutson
1ef786fa8e nil fix when getting post title 2025-03-04 17:38:13 +00:00
Dylan Knutson
7453db4ba5 tweaks for march 2025 user page updates 2025-03-04 17:30:27 +00:00
Dylan Knutson
0d32ef2802 more progress on visual search 2025-03-04 15:16:11 +00:00
Dylan Knutson
f845d06267 simplify post file thumbnails 2025-03-04 01:58:23 +00:00
Dylan Knutson
0040bc45a2 firt tests forpost file thumbnail spec 2025-03-03 23:28:05 +00:00
Dylan Knutson
70debe9995 [WIP] perceptual hashing 2025-03-03 17:05:58 +00:00
Dylan Knutson
994e60789d button toggle for ip address role active 2025-03-03 17:03:16 +00:00
Dylan Knutson
4ec27ab968 tests for ip address role policy 2025-03-03 16:44:21 +00:00
Dylan Knutson
495e7dc8dd ip address role take 1 2025-03-03 05:47:51 +00:00
Dylan Knutson
c51bd682f5 policy simplification 2025-03-03 04:57:48 +00:00
Dylan Knutson
5b6a9c5737 more domain logos 2025-03-03 04:43:17 +00:00
Dylan Knutson
6dbee335a7 improvements for rich text, plain text link embedding 2025-03-03 01:10:54 +00:00
Dylan Knutson
7b58e27532 animated gif resizing 2025-03-02 23:28:19 +00:00
Dylan Knutson
fae01bbe05 retry blob entry migration once on unique violation 2025-03-02 19:29:51 +00:00
Dylan Knutson
a98d9c49ee user page job improvement for skipping gallery scans 2025-03-02 19:28:47 +00:00
Dylan Knutson
01b48b0c96 rest of ip address role model / admin dash work 2025-03-02 09:26:39 +00:00
Dylan Knutson
c6a7b9d49a first pass on ip address roles 2025-03-02 08:21:14 +00:00
Dylan Knutson
9256d78bf5 improve cache busting based on policy 2025-03-02 07:45:07 +00:00
Dylan Knutson
23188f948f compute and cache popover props in helper to avoid react_on_rails cache bugs 2025-03-02 02:05:09 +00:00
Dylan Knutson
171b2a72c2 light color for hover popups 2025-03-02 01:41:37 +00:00
Dylan Knutson
da422ea3aa refactor hover preview 2025-03-02 01:11:01 +00:00
Dylan Knutson
8fdb78e8f3 use popover links in most places 2025-03-02 00:58:24 +00:00
Dylan Knutson
93d304cdf8 popover link for users 2025-03-01 23:38:32 +00:00
Dylan Knutson
954c825c9a popover for inline links 2025-03-01 20:23:44 +00:00
Dylan Knutson
7f0762318e generic collapsable sections 2025-03-01 05:07:02 +00:00
Dylan Knutson
585cd1b293 add dtext parsing 2025-03-01 03:47:20 +00:00
Dylan Knutson
7048b3002d better behavior for users that are not found 2025-02-28 21:51:29 +00:00
Dylan Knutson
398abf48a7 fixes for plain text bbcode rendering 2025-02-28 21:26:20 +00:00
Dylan Knutson
87993562eb list of users following/followed by user 2025-02-28 02:37:39 +00:00
Dylan Knutson
fbd146484f env controls for enqeueuing jobs, link uuids in execution details 2025-02-28 02:21:19 +00:00
Dylan Knutson
a1ad0f71ab only enqueue next most important scan 2025-02-28 01:34:59 +00:00
Dylan Knutson
79a20afcff incremental impl in user page job 2025-02-28 01:20:04 +00:00
Dylan Knutson
b452e04af4 better similarity helpers 2025-02-27 22:55:48 +00:00